The Mooreland Bearcats soundly defeated the Sayre Eagles last Friday at Mooreland. The Bearcats kept the Eagles out of the end zone and secured a win of 27-0.

The Bearcats scored in their first six plays. Plays five and six led to a touchdown. Nate Butts (No. 11) took the ball from midfield and ran it within the Eagles' 20-yard line. In the next play, Carter Sampson (No. 7) kept the ball, ran it up the middle and scored. Mooreland kicked the extra point and within the first four minutes the Bearcats led 7 to 0.
